COMPETITION FORMAT & RULES
Official futsal FIFA Rules and Regulations as stated under the Laws of The Game will be enforced. Exceptions are noted below under House Rules.

FUTSAL GAME BALLS
The League will provide Match Balls. Teams should bring their own futsal balls for warm up. NO SOCCER BALLS ARE ALLOWED IN THE GYMS AT EITHER FACILITY.
SIZE BALL USED BY EACH AGE GROUP:
U12 and younger - size 3.
U13 and older – size 4.
*In the event that the U12 and U13 age groups are combined, games will be played with a mutually agreed ball by both coaches and the referee..
Do not bring outdoor soccer balls into the facilities. They are not allowed for warm-up. Only futsal balls are allowed. The league will provide match balls.

FORFEITED GAMES
If a team fails to show for a scheduled match, the referee shall allow a 5 min grace period. After the 5 minutes, if the team has not yet arrived or does not have enough players to field a team (4), the game clock will begin. If ten minutes have passed since the scheduled game time and 4 players are not present, the game will be forfeited. The game will be tallied as a 3 to 0 loss for the forfeiting team and a 3 to 0 win for their opponent.
If the referee terminates a match for reasons other than an act of God or field conditions, the North Baltimore FA Directors will decide the result of the match after hearing the official reason from the referee, and both coaches.
** Forfeit Fee: There will be a $50 fee due for any game your team forfeits. This fee will be deposited into an account for the forfeiting team’s opponent and will be used as a credit for their future registration fees.

EJECTIONS - RED CARDS
If a player is ejected from a match, the player’s pass together with a referee’s report of the incident shall be turned over to the North Baltimore FA administrator by the referee.
The minimum penalty for an ejection is that the player shall not be permitted to play in the immediate next match.
The maximum penalty, after review by the North Baltimore FA Futsal Directors, may result in the individual players or teams’ expulsion from the competition.
If a player is ejected from a match the referee will document the red card on the back of the score sheet and present it to the League administrator. The player will serve a one game suspension. after the completion of the match.
The team that has been issued the red card will play a man down with 4 players for two minutes or until a goal is scored by either team. After a goal is scored or the two minutes elapse, the carded team may return to full strength with 5 players.

Q: How long are the games?
A: Two 24 minute halves (plus a short halftime break)
Q: How do substitutions work?
A: Substitutions are unlimited and are done “on the fly” from designated areas at mid court. The entering player may not step onto the court until the player exiting has left the court. This can happen simultaneously however.

Futsal is a fast paced and incredibly fun and rewarding game played around the world. Using a basketball sized playing field and low bounce ball, player's are constantly challenged with solving the dilemma of playing with limited time and space. Ball control, mobility on and off of the ball and combination play are essential tools every successful futsal player and team must work on developing to achieve success, which correlates directly to the outdoor game.
